This KB article documents usage to remove old Windows folder ... using disk cleanup tool.

Suspended file cleaner -- maybe it is pointing to disk cleanup itself - just a guess.

If stable on this load (for over a week), no need to keep "install" folders. If you delete "old Windows" there is nothing to rollback to.
